Transaction 783426ac470df16cd5883a5002ee60d015ccb95dcd4b139067cf5662df2e5568
1 Input
1 Output
-
783426ac470df16cd5883a5002ee60d015ccb95dcd4b139067cf5662df2e5568:0
- value
- 133212
- script pubkey
- OP_0 OP_PUSHBYTES_20 65e9ef56a205d40cb43ae180ecb5dbb39c1e5313
- address
- bc1qvh57744zqh2qedp6uxqwedwmkwwpu5cn7umpg9